Great Foundations Covers 10 Key Math Building Blocks:
✅ Attributes – Determining objects’ similarities and differences, qualitatively and quantitatively
✅ Spatial Relationships – Understanding the relative position of objects
✅ Classification – Sorting objects into different groups based on attributes
✅ Patterning – Recognizing interconnections among objects and numbers
✅ One-to-One Correspondence – Connecting number values to the quantities of objects
✅ Ordering – Arranging objects by attribute, relative position, or comparative value
✅ Numeration – Bridging the gap between the number-object connection and arithmetic
✅ Shapes – Understanding how geometric shapes fit into 2D and 3D space
✅ Half – Grasping the fundamental concept of equal parts
✅ Measurement – Using language to describe the world quantitatively
